Why NACHI Bearing Cross Reference Matters for Global Procurement

Original NACHI bearings are rarely the only viable option for 90% of standard industrial and automotive use cases. The core bottleneck for most procurement teams is not a lack of alternative suppliers, but a lack of structured cross-reference frameworks to verify that replacement parts will perform identically in their specific operating conditions, without unplanned downtime or premature failure.

Evaluation Factor Common Inefficient Practice Vetted Standard Practice
Compatibility Check Confirm only basic part number matching Verify 4 core parameters: dimensional tolerance, rated load, limit speed, and applicable working conditions [NEED_CITE: 4 core parameter alignment ensures 100% compatibility with NACHI standard models.]
Lead Time Planning Wait 8-12 weeks for OEM stock delivery Prioritize suppliers with pre-vetted cross-reference databases for 1-7 day delivery
Cost Calculation Only compare unit purchase price Calculate total cost including shipping, downtime risk, and warranty coverage

How to Avoid Common Pitfalls When Sourcing Chinese NACHI Alternatives

Three most common sourcing mistakes lead to 82% of failed alternative bearing procurements, all of which are fully avoidable with pre-purchase checks. Many buyers assume that low unit prices automatically equal good value, but unvetted suppliers often cut corners on material quality or skip pre-delivery testing, leading to premature failure that costs 10 to 20 times the unit price in unplanned downtime.

Risk Category Common Unsafe Practice Recommended Mitigation
Compatibility Error Trust generic part number lists without third-party validation Work with suppliers that have a 100% track record of cross-matching accuracy for major OEM brands [NEED_CITE: Suppliers with full OEM cross-reference capabilities eliminate the need for test fitting for 99% of standard models.]
Quality Variation Select suppliers with no formal certification system Require valid ISO 9001 certification and accessible third-party inspection reports
Supply Gap Order from suppliers with limited in-house stock Prioritize suppliers with more than 10,000 active SKUs in their local warehouse for immediate dispatch

  1. Cross Reference Track Record – Ask for 3 reference clients in your industry that have used the same part numbers you need
  2. Stock Verification – Request a real-time stock check confirmation for your target models before placing an order
  3. Inspection Option – Confirm that suppliers can arrange independent third-party testing before shipment for bulk orders
